PITTSBURGH, Pa. (WKBN)- The Pittsburgh International Airport has announced that passengers should arrive at the airport exceptionally early for travel between 5 a.m. -8 a.m.

In a Facebook post, the airport advised that passengers should arrive 2.5-3 hours before their early morning flight to accommodate longer ticketing and security lines.

The airport announced that they are experiencing record-breaking crowds this summer, which means longer than usual TSA security lines. The airport is working with TSA to streamline the security process.
